Russ Schutz
LEAD VOCALS / RHYTHM GUITAR / BASS

Growing up in Poway, California and Hawaii, Russ Schutz is a true Californian. A
Senior Lifeguard and Junior Lifeguard
Instructor for over seven years, Russ has
enjoyed the outdoor lifestyle of surfing, mountain biking and snowboarding.
As a lifelong music lover, Russ has played
in numerous bands including the ska influence Blisterchicken which
evolved into SKANIC.
Russ' attributes include his walking bass lines, stage presence and songwriting
skills.
An unconventional style with a ska flare has produced over 75 songs in
collaboration with guitarist Murphy.
As a bass player for over 15 years, his
influences include Menudo and anything with a technical base line. Russ's lead
vocals are an exciting mix of power and energy that has emerged since being able
to sing without a bass in his hands.
His artistic creativity (Fine Arts degree -
Long Beach State) has transcended into a unique style of all music he is
involved in. When Russ is not playing music or surfing, you can usually find him
at the border waiting for El Nino.
Jody Sillstrop
BASS / VOCALS

Jody Sillstrop is a resident of Encinitas and has been playing bass for over
fifteen years. He
has been life guarding in Solana Beach
with band mate Russ for over nine years.
This is where the two first met and began working on what was to become SKANIC.
His other interests include coaching Lacrosse for Torres Pines High, surfing,
and gravity boarding.
Jody is a graduate of Torrey Pines High and
San Diego State University, where he learned the value of friends in high places and covert
brown-nosing. You can also find him behind the bar at Chief's Burgers &
Brew, his restaurant in Solana Beach.
Jody has a natural feel for the bass and
incorporates a smooth simplicity to his style that is felt from his soul.
His
stage presence transforms audiences from spectators to being part of the show.

Darren Conway
TROMBONE
Darren Conway, a Connecticut native, journeyed to San Diego for vacation in 1991 and
has been hooked ever since.
While in the fifth grade and still a young piano
student, he saw the school's music teacher demonstrating the
trombone,
and he
just had to have one. Through high school, he played feverishly in Concert, Jazz
and Marching
bands.
During a rehearsal of the San Diego Bay Bones Trombone
Choir, Darren heard that a local Ska band was
looking for a
trombone player. He auditioned with SKANIC, and his talent won him the
coveted spot. Well, that, and
the fact that he was the only one who auditioned.
Among Darren's early horn influences are Earth
Wind & Fire and the Saturday Night Live Band. When he isn't
playing
with the
bone,
Darren, a chronic smiler, works in the software industry.
Bruce Zimmerman
SAXOPHONE

Bruce Zimmerman, primarily a jazz musician, influenced by such artists as Roland Kirk and
Mark Russo, he studied under local jazz great Hollis Gentry.
Bruce played in reggae bands for 8 years before being invited to audition
for
the
San Diego-based band SKANIC. His jazz influence and reggae background is
apparent in the richness, texture and
depth
that he brings to SKANIC.
